Understanding Trump's Communication Style

Donald Trump has always been known for his unconventional and direct communication style. Throughout his career, both as a businessman and as president, he has utilized various platforms to engage with the public. His preferred methods often include rallies, social media, and, of course, press conferences. These avenues allow him to bypass traditional media filters and speak directly to his base. Understanding this approach is crucial in anticipating whether he might hold a press conference today.

Rallies and Public Appearances

Rallies have been a staple of Trump's political career. These events draw large crowds and generate significant media attention. Trump often uses rallies to test new messages, gauge public sentiment, and energize his supporters. Given their importance, a rally could easily incorporate a press conference, or be preceded or followed by one. To determine if Trump will hold a press conference, keeping an eye on his rally schedule is essential.

Social Media Engagement

Trump's use of social media, particularly Twitter (now X), was a defining characteristic of his presidency. He used the platform to announce policies, attack opponents, and communicate directly with the public. While he has faced suspensions and restrictions on various platforms, his engagement continues through other channels. Social media remains a key indicator of his immediate communication plans; any hints or announcements regarding a press conference are likely to surface online first.
